How Calculate Ballistic Drop Like a Pro—Get 90% More Accurate Shots! Actually Works
At its core, calculating ballistic drop means adjusting your aim based on variables like distance, bullet type, wind, and gravitational pull. Unlike static aiming, this process factors in physics in real time, producing precise firearm alignment. Using a mobile app or digital form, users input shotshell details, environmental conditions, and play distance—then receive optimized holdover or lead values. These calculations account for bullet descent over time, ensuring shots land where intended, even at extended ranges. The result: sharper accuracy, fewer missed opportunities, and greater confidence—especially when conditions shift unexpectedly.

Opportunities and Realistic Expectations
While powerful, ballistic drop calculation isn’t a magic fix—accuracy depends on accurate data and stable shooting conditions. It’s most effective when paired with proper prone control, consistent trigger discipline, and contextual awareness. Users benefit most when integrating these calculations into a disciplined mental and physical routine, not as a standalone solution. The growing competitiveness and democratization of precision tools expand access, but success still hinges on understanding fundamentals and practicing with intention.
